What is the difference between mid-market and bank rates for CZK to TZS?
The mid-market rate is the midpoint between buy and sell prices on global currency markets — the fairest rate. Banks and transfer services add a margin (markup) to this rate, meaning you typically receive less TZS for your CZK than the mid-market rate suggests.
